YUGO NAKAMURA

PEOPLEText: Naoko Fukushi

Could you tell me your favourite project/web site which you have done so far?

Sony – Camcamtime
(This project has alreay closed but you can see the slide show demo from the above link) It’s a visual clock on the web which is generated from video contribution from users. I was losing my way not having the idea “what the design is” at that time but this project gave me an opportunity to find how to be with “my” design.

What do you care for the most when you work for a (cooperate) site?

To have a dialogue. I usually seek new motivation within a certain restriction so the dialogue is very important to me. Opportunities for various ideas come from casual dialogue.

Your web site always surprise us with not only the flash/programme skills but also your unique ideas. Where do you get such inspiration?

While at work, I find it out while I’m moving my hands. I treasure a flash which hits me while at work or a shape which appears accidentally because of a bug. It won’t be an interesting thing if every plan in my head is realized as scheduled. In a way, it’s “luck”.

Tell me the web designer/site which you are watching recently?

There are too much to pick one but I’m a big fan of Hooger Brudge from a long time ago. I like everything from their idea to its details. I want to create such non-logical simple “fan”.

What’s your future vision?

I want to make my own web site better. I’m always to busy, so my web site hasn’t been touched for almost two years. It’s so sad. I’m thinking to force myself to update it before this article is on Shift but I’m not sure how it would be… I want to create and mess the web site up just as I like and feel.
